What Is an Automation Funnel?

An automation funnel is a structured sequence of automated marketing actions designed to move a prospect from awareness to conversion.

It typically includes:

  • Landing pages
  • Lead capture forms
  • Email sequences
  • SMS follow-ups
  • CRM automation
  • Retargeting campaigns
  • Appointment scheduling
  • Sales pipeline tracking

Instead of relying on manual follow-up, automation funnels create a consistent experience that nurtures leads at scale.

When integrated properly with paid ads, the funnel becomes a conversion engine that works 24/7.

Step 3: Automate Lead Follow-Up Immediately

Speed matters.

Research shows that responding to leads within minutes dramatically increases conversion rates.

This is where automation becomes critical.

Automated Follow-Up Sequences

As soon as a lead submits a form, your funnel should trigger:

  • Welcome emails
  • SMS confirmations
  • Appointment reminders
  • Educational content
  • Retargeting audiences

Example Workflow

A prospect clicks a Facebook ad offering a free marketing audit.

Your funnel automatically:

  1. Sends a thank-you email
  2. Delivers the audit guide
  3. Sends a text reminder
  4. Triggers a nurture email series
  5. Invites the lead to book a strategy call
  6. Alerts the sales team when engagement increases

No manual effort required.


Step 4: Segment and Personalize Your Funnel

Not all leads are the same.

One of the biggest advantages of automation is segmentation.

Instead of sending identical messages to everyone, you can personalize based on:

  • Industry
  • Behavior
  • Interests
  • Ad source
  • Funnel activity

Why Segmentation Matters

Personalized follow-up improves:

  • Open rates
  • Click-through rates
  • Conversion rates
  • Customer experience

For example:

  • A lead from LinkedIn may need a more professional, data-driven nurture sequence.
  • A lead from Instagram may respond better to visual storytelling and shorter messaging.

Advanced automation platforms allow you to dynamically adjust communication based on user behavior.


Step 5: Use Retargeting to Recover Lost Leads

Most visitors will not convert on the first interaction.

That does not mean they are not interested.

Retargeting ads help you stay visible after someone leaves your site.

Effective Retargeting Strategies

Website Visitor Retargeting

Show ads to users who visited your landing page but did not convert.

Cart Abandonment Retargeting

Recover lost e-commerce sales with automated reminders.

Video View Retargeting

Create audiences based on video engagement.

Funnel Stage Retargeting

Deliver different messaging depending on where prospects exited the funnel.

Retargeting keeps your brand top-of-mind and increases the likelihood of future conversions.

Step 7: Measure and Optimize Performance

Successful automation funnels are continuously optimized.

The key is tracking the right metrics.

Important Metrics to Monitor

Cost Per Lead (CPL)

How much you spend to generate each lead.

Conversion Rate

Percentage of visitors who complete your desired action.

Return on Ad Spend (ROAS)

Revenue generated compared to advertising costs.

Lead-to-Customer Rate

Percentage of leads that become paying customers.

Funnel Drop-Off Points

Identify where prospects disengage.

With accurate data, you can improve:

  • Ad creative
  • Targeting
  • Landing pages
  • Email sequences
  • Funnel timing

Optimization compounds results over time.
